[{"title":"( 20 个子文件 25KB ) sharding-db按月分表分库","children":[{"title":"sharding-db","children":[{"title":"src","children":[{"title":"main","children":[{"title":"resources","children":[{"title":"META-INF","children":[{"title":"spring.provides <span style='color:#111;'> 22B </span>","children":null,"spread":false},{"title":"spring.factories <span style='color:#111;'> 106B </span>","children":null,"spread":false}],"spread":true}],"spread":true},{"title":"java","children":[{"title":"com","children":[{"title":"plat","children":[{"title":"db","children":[{"title":"utils","children":[{"title":"PropertyUtil.java <span style='color:#111;'> 4.01KB </span>","children":null,"spread":false},{"title":"NumberUtil.java <span style='color:#111;'> 2.88KB </span>","children":null,"spread":false},{"title":"StringParserUtil.java <span style='color:#111;'> 5.03KB </span>","children":null,"spread":false},{"title":"DateUtil.java <span style='color:#111;'> 19.56KB </span>","children":null,"spread":false}],"spread":true},{"title":"PlatShardingAutoConfiguration.java <span style='color:#111;'> 3.03KB </span>","children":null,"spread":false},{"title":"keygen","children":[{"title":"SnowFlakeKeyGenerator.java <span style='color:#111;'> 4.00KB </span>","children":null,"spread":false}],"spread":true},{"title":"rule","children":[{"title":"PlatYamlShardingStrategyConfiguration.java <span style='color:#111;'> 2.86KB </span>","children":null,"spread":false},{"title":"PlatYamlShardingRuleConfiguration.java <span style='color:#111;'> 1.63KB </span>","children":null,"spread":false},{"title":"PlatYamlTableRuleConfiguration.java <span style='color:#111;'> 1.44KB </span>","children":null,"spread":false},{"title":"strategy","children":[{"title":"PlatCoustomClassStrategyConfiguration.java <span style='color:#111;'> 234B </span>","children":null,"spread":false},{"title":"PlatInlineStrategyConfiguration.java <span style='color:#111;'> 203B </span>","children":null,"spread":false},{"title":"PlatTimerStrategyConfiguration.java <span style='color:#111;'> 180B </span>","children":null,"spread":false}],"spread":false}],"spread":true},{"title":"algorithm","children":[{"title":"InileRangAlgorithm.java <span style='color:#111;'> 2.49KB </span>","children":null,"spread":false},{"title":"TimerRangAlgorithm.java <span style='color:#111;'> 3.65KB </span>","children":null,"spread":false},{"title":"InilePreciseAlgorithm.java <span style='color:#111;'> 1.81KB </span>","children":null,"spread":false},{"title":"TimerPreciseAlgorithm.java <span style='color:#111;'> 2.84KB </span>","children":null,"spread":false}],"spread":true}],"spread":true}],"spread":true}],"spread":true}],"spread":true}],"spread":true}],"spread":true},{"title":"README.md <span style='color:#111;'> 6.79KB </span>","children":null,"spread":false},{"title":"pom.xml <span style='color:#111;'> 3.91KB </span>","children":null,"spread":false}],"spread":true}],"spread":true}]